### Changelog — Scanwright 4.2

Quick one for the sync: we changed the defaults around the static-analysis baseline file. New repos now get a baseline generated on first run instead of failing loudly, and stale entries are pruned automatically after sixty days. Existing projects are unaffected unless they delete their baseline. The new default configuration shipping with 4.2 is as follows.

config for kadug-yahop:
quenwyn:
  pin: 2459
  metrics_host: metrics.quenwyn.lumicsys.internal
  tenant: julax
  seal: seal_0d5ead96

## Local Setup — Firmware Channel

Welcome, plugin folks! The Larkbeam update channel is what your plugin talks to when pushing staged firmware to test devices. Locally, you'll run the channel daemon plus a stub device emulator — `make channel-up` handles both. Plugins register via the manifest hook; don't poll the channel directly or you'll get rate-limited (yes, even locally). The daemon tracks rollout state in a small local database, and on first boot it expects to reach it via the connection string below.

database URL for bahop-yagep: mssql://sildor_svc:35ha7jz@db-fb6d.nelvrodyn.example:5432/casath

- [ ] **Signing key ceremony — Inkmill render pipeline.** Okay future maintainers, here's the deal: the Inkmill markdown pipeline signs every rendered artifact before it hits the Inkmill CDN tier. During the ceremony, two maintainers must be present, the signing laptop stays offline, and the old key gets shredded only after the new one verifies a test render. Don't skip the verification render — we learned that the hard way. The offline signing laptop unlocks with the recovery passphrase recorded just below this item.

strongbox words: framir-keliel-drueth-briir-zorwyn-norius

## Runbook: Orphan Sweeper (support)

The Dellbrook sweeper runs hourly, flagging resources with no owning project in the Mirefield registry. Flagged items get a 72-hour grace tag; do not delete manually. If a customer disputes a flag, add an exemption label and rerun. The sweeper calls the internal Hollis inventory API, and the key for that call follows on the next line.

API key for kajeg-tajop: qvz3-w1m